Inadequate Flashing Installment
Choosing the ideal materials isn't the only factor that can result in roof covering troubles; inadequate blinking installment can also create substantial issues. Flashing is critical for guiding water away from prone areas, such as chimneys, skylights, and roofing system valleys. If it's not set up correctly, you risk water invasion, which can result in mold and mildew development and architectural damages.

Neglecting Ventilation Requirements
While several homeowners focus on the aesthetic and architectural elements of roof installment, neglecting ventilation needs can result in severe long-term repercussions. Correct ventilation is crucial for regulating temperature and moisture degrees in your attic room, stopping concerns like mold and mildew development, timber rot, and ice dams. Guarantee you've set up so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the height of your roof covering. This combination permits hot air to run away while cooler air goes into, keeping your attic room space comfortable.
